Output ddae75c5312fc8108d907431708f066662645c28e42ee71b4d89a65782356c2d:1

value
1112440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f256b2845ce6d73126f2620b39abb9d7c3411c9 OP_EQUAL
address
MDf3dQQ9R65VptZFaxC2XvEY5DKfMykmiP
transaction
ddae75c5312fc8108d907431708f066662645c28e42ee71b4d89a65782356c2d
spent
true